Final Cut Pro X has perhaps the most streamlined interface of any major video editing software. Having recently taken on more video editing responsibilities in my job and only having some light experience in Adobe Premiere, I can confidently recommend Final Cut Pro X as the go-to editing program for both newcomers and seasoned professionals in video production. The non-linear, non-destructive editing format ensures that any edits you make do not modify original footage in any way, which is great for newcomers learning the ropes, who are more likely to make mistakes. The most challenging thing about using Final Cut Pro X is getting acclimated to the considerable number of keyboard shortcuts, which are paramount if you want to become a fast and efficient editor. Truth be told, editing can be slow going when you initially use Final Cut Pro X, at least before you are familiar with the various hotkeys. Within one to two months, however, editing becomes a breeze, as the keyboard shortcuts can largely be used to control all aspects of an edit, from trimming clips and zooming into a timeline to toggling between different tools, such as the range selection or blade. Integration with Compressor for creating finished assets. Non linear editing timeline with both video and sound assets connected. Ability to create synchronized clips of multiple sources to create an easy workflow for mixing sources when not using the wonderful Multicam editor. Easy consumption of assets like AVCHD, MP4, M4V, ProRes, ProRes RAW for video and AIFF, CAF, WAV, MP3 and more for audio. Exporting options to create master files or specific targets like Apple TV, YouTube, Vimeo, etc. allows you to focus on the creative editing and not have to worry so much about output configurations. Although I don't use it as much, Motion X's integrate is a plus for those requiring more effects. Being able to extend the editing process with plug-ins and packages for purchase through companies like FxFactory. My general workflow for audio includes Amadeus Pro for initial normalizing, trimming, and ensuring proper sampling rates. Then if there is repair needed for things like sirens, coughing, etc. I will load into iZoptop RX for repairs. From their, into Logic Pro X for production separating audio pieces into separate channels, organ, piano, instruments so they can have different effects and filters applied to them like EQ, Compressors, etc. Plugins to Logic Pro X from Accusonus and iZotope are added to cleanup audio things like mouth clicks, breath control, and so forth. The audio is then bounced and synced with HD and/or 4K video sources where things like subtitles, titles, graphic assets are applied. I miss some of the features from Final Cut 7 which made full lanes of tracks for video and audio which could then be produced or exported for tweaking in 3rd party apps. It would really be nice to be able to "Send" an asset to a 3rd party app (or multiple apps) for editing. For example, a sound asset sent to Logic Pro X, Izotope where just a plugin doesn't do enough. Things like sound repair to remove distractions could be easier.
